Surgery Introduction
When undergoing cataract surgical treatment, the operation usually involves eliminating the cloudy lens and changing it with a clear fabricated lens to recover vision. This treatment is performed under regional anesthesia, suggesting you'll be wide awake but your eye will certainly be numbed to avoid any kind of discomfort.
The surgeon will certainly make a small cut in your eye and usage ultrasound modern technology to separate the over cast lens, which is then gently sucked out. When the cataract is eliminated, an intraocular lens (IOL) is placed right into the same capsule that held your all-natural lens. This IOL stays in area completely and does not require any kind of maintenance.
The whole surgery generally takes around 15-30 minutes per eye, and you can commonly go home the exact same day. It is necessary to follow your specialist's post-operative directions very carefully to guarantee proper healing and optimal visual results.
